What is the difference between Part Time Online Coding vs Part Time Online Web Development?

AspectPart Time Online CodingPart Time Online Web Development
Required SkillsBasic programming, coding languages (e.g., Python, Java)Coding plus HTML, CSS, JavaScript, UI/UX design
Work EnvironmentRemote, flexible hours, project-basedRemote, often collaborative, project-based
Common EmployersTech companies, startups, freelance platformsWeb agencies, freelance clients, startups
Search & Comparison IntentPart Time Online Coding vs Part Time Online Web Development

Part Time Online Coding focuses on writing and testing code in various programming languages, often for software or app development. Part Time Online Web Development includes coding but also emphasizes designing and building websites, requiring additional skills like HTML, CSS, and JavaScript. Both roles are remote and flexible, but web development often involves more visual and user experience elements.

What are part time online coding jobs?

Part time online coding jobs are positions where individuals work remotely, typically for fewer than 40 hours per week, performing programming or software development tasks. These jobs allow for flexible schedules and often involve working on projects such as web development, app creation, or software maintenance. They are suitable for students, freelancers, or anyone seeking additional income or experience in technology fields while balancing other commitments.

How do part-time online coding roles typically balance project deadlines with flexible schedules?

Part-time online coding roles often offer flexible work hours, allowing you to set your own schedule as long as you meet project deadlines. However, balancing flexibility with deadlines can be a challenge, especially when collaborating with remote teams across different time zones. Clear communication and proactive time management are essential for success. Most teams use project management and collaboration tools to coordinate tasks and ensure everyone stays on track, making it easier to contribute effectively while accommodating your other commitments.
